| Approach |
 |
Starting point: LTN-Luton Airport Direction: N
LTN-Luton Airport 29 mi N
.
Take the third exit onto Airport Way At the roundabout- take the second exit onto A1081 At the roundabout- take the second exit onto M1 J10 Continue straight ahead onto M1 for 14.5 miles- Exit M1 J13. At the roundabout- take the fourth exit onto A421 Bedford Road- follow A421 to Bedford for approximately 11 miles. Continue straight ahead onto Slip Road. At the roundabout- take the first exit onto A603 Cambridge Road. At the roundabout- take the second exit onto A603 Cardington Road- hotel is situated in the right after 0.3 miles.
By public transportation-
A constant- free shuttle bus service operates to and from Luton Airport Parkway Station- this is a 5 minute trip from the airport terminal building. Take train from Luton Parkway to Bedford. Taxi rank available outside Bedford train station to hotel. |

| Restaurant: Riverside Bar: |
 |
Type- Bar/Lounge Hours of Operation- Lunch 1100 to 1500/ Dinner 1500 to 2300 Dress Code- Casual Description- The contemporary Riverside Bar is the ideal place to unwind. Open from lunchtime to late evening- it offers a wide selection of wines- beers and other beverages- as well as bar snacks ranging from delicious salads to traditional English favourites. Seating is available both inside and outside by the riverside. |
